The 2026/27 Premier League season is underway, with the second week of fixtures running from August 28 to August 31. Fans in the US can watch matches through NBC platforms, while select fixtures may also be available through free streaming trials or international services.

The Premier League 2026/27 season began on August 21, 2026, and will run through May 30, 2027. The campaign consists of 38 weeks, including 33 weekends and five midweek Match Rounds, with the second week featuring fixtures involving Liverpool, Manchester City, Arsenal, Manchester United, Chelsea and other clubs.

Premier League 2026/27: Second-Week Fixtures
The second week of the Premier League campaign features matches from Friday through Monday. Liverpool face Nottingham Forest on Saturday, while Manchester City travel to Crystal Palace on Friday. The round concludes with Aston Villa hosting Arsenal on Monday.
| Date | Fixture | Start Time |
|---|---|---|
| Friday, August 28 | Crystal Palace vs. Manchester City | 15:00 |
| Saturday, August 29 | Liverpool vs. Nottingham Forest | 7:30 |
| Saturday, August 29 | Bournemouth vs. Everton | 10:00 |
| Saturday, August 29 | Coventry City vs. Hull City | 10:00 |
| Saturday, August 29 | Tottenham Hotspur vs. Newcastle United | 12:30 |
| Sunday, August 30 | Chelsea vs. Brighton and Hove Albion | 9:00 |
| Sunday, August 30 | Leeds United vs. Brentford | 9:00 |
| Sunday, August 30 | Sunderland vs. Fulham | 9:00 |
| Sunday, August 30 | Manchester United vs. Ipswich Town | 11:30 |
| Monday, August 31 | Aston Villa vs. Arsenal | 15:00 |
Where to Watch the Premier League in the US
NBC holds the US rights for Premier League matches during the 2026/27 season. Coverage is available through Peacock, USA Network and NBC’s traditional television channels. Viewers need a cable subscription or a live TV streaming service for the relevant broadcasts.
Spanish-language coverage is handled by Telemundo and Universo. The available services and packages listed in the supplied information include different combinations of these networks.
| Service | Plan / Cost | Premier League-Related Access |
|---|---|---|
| DirecTV | $90/month Entertainment; $125/month Ultimate | USA Network and Telemundo; Universo requires Ultimate |
| Fubo | $20/month Latino plan | Telemundo and Universo |
| Hulu + Live TV | $90/month; add-ons available | USA Network and NBC Sports; additional Spanish-language options |
| Peacock | $10.99/month Premium | Premier League matches broadcast on NBC’s platform |
| Sling | $46/month Sling Blue | USA Network |
| YouTube TV | $83/month standard; $65 Sports package | USA Network, NBC Sports and Telemundo; Universo via Spanish Plus add-on |

Teams in the 2026/27 Premier League
The 2026/27 Premier League features 20 teams. The participating clubs include 17 teams from the previous season’s top flight and three promoted clubs from the EFL Championship: Coventry City, Ipswich Town and Hull City.
Coventry City are returning to the league after a 25-year absence. West Ham United, Burnley and Wolverhampton Wanderers have been relegated to the second division.
| Category | Teams Mentioned in the Source |
|---|---|
| Promoted | Coventry City, Ipswich Town, Hull City |
| Defending champions | Arsenal |
| Other participating clubs | Aston Villa, Bournemouth, Brentford, Brighton & Hove Albion, Chelsea, Crystal Palace, Everton, Fulham, Leeds United, Liverpool, Manchester City, Manchester United, Newcastle United, Nottingham Forest, Sunderland, Tottenham Hotspur |
| Relegated | West Ham United, Burnley, Wolverhampton Wanderers |
